Abstract
The invention discloses a repeated order detection method and a repeated order detection system for an electronic menu. The method comprises the following steps that: a, when finishing an order record, an order machine automatically generates an identification code corresponding to the order record, wherein the identification code corresponding to the order record is unique; b, when uploading the order record to a server, the order machine submits the identification code corresponding to the uploaded order record to the server simultaneously; c, when the order machine sends an order record search request to the server, the server sends the order record and the identification code corresponding to the order record to the order machine, and the order machine stores the order record and the identification code corresponding to the order record which are sent by the server in an order list; and d, when generating an order record to be submitted, the order machine automatically detects whether the identification code corresponding to the order record to be submitted exists in the order list or not, if so, the order machine deletes the order record, and otherwise, the order machine uploads the order record to the server. Therefore, the repeated order is avoided.
